Analysis of return and volatility spillover between oil-gold and oil-bitcoin during the covid-19 pandemic

Asty Khairi Inayah, Lesia Fatma Ginoga, Dahri Tanjungan, Resti Jayeng Ramadhanti · 5 authors

This study analyzes the return and volatility spillover between oil-gold and oil-Bitcoin pairs before and after the COVID-19 pandemic using the Dynamic Conditional Correlation Generalized Autoregressive Conditional Heteroskedasticity (DCC-GARCH) model. The data used in this research consists of daily returns of oil, gold, and Bitcoin from January 2018 to December 2021 to understand volatility dynamics. The data period is divided into two phases: before and after theCOVID-19 pandemic. The analysis results show no significant volatility spillover between oil andgold. The relationship between oil and Bitcoin points to volatility spillover, although not following an identical pattern. The absence of volatility spillover indicates that markets or assets are more independent of each other. This reduces the interdependence between markets, making it more challenging to predict market movements based on the behavior of other markets.

Co-movement of Bitcoin, gold, USD, oil and VIX: Evidence of wavelet Coherence and DCC-GARCH from the pandemic period

Bilgehan Teki̇n, Fatma TEMELLİ, Sadik Aden Dirir

This study examines the relations of Bitcoin (BTC) prices and fluctuations with gold, USD, oil, VIX index, hedging, and diversification features in Turkiye. For this purpose, wavelet coherence and dynamic conditional correlations (DCCs) were used in the study. Our research explores whether the bubble behavior patterns in BTC prices during the COVID-19 pandemic can be used in the short term to protect against the bubble behavior in the markets that are the subject of this research and vice versa. However, whether other assets can be used to manage and hedge BTC's downside risk is also being explored. The aim is to understand how and at what level critical financial instruments and indicators are affected by each other in times of crisis and economic recession, such as pandemics, and to present valuable results to decision-makers. The sample for this study includes TĂŒrkiye for the period between 12/31/2019 and 13/07/2022. Wavelet Coherence and DCC-GARCH results indicate significant positive and negative movements of BTC prices with gold, oil, USD prices, and the VIX fear index during the pandemic. We find evidence of volatility persistence, causality, and phase differences between BTC and other financial instruments and indicators.

Interconnected Markets: Exploring the Dynamic Relationship between BRICS Stock Markets and Cryptocurrency

Wei Wang, Haibo Wang

This study aims to examine the intricate dynamics between BRICS traditional stock assets and the evolving landscape of cryptocurrencies. Using a time-varying parameter vector autoregression model (TVP-VAR), we have analyzed data from the BRICS stock market index, cryptocurrencies, and indicators from January 6, 2015, to June 29, 2023. The results show that three out of the five BRICS stock markets serve as primary sources of shocks that subsequently affect the financial network. The transcontinental (TCI) value derived from the dynamic conditional connectedness using the TVP-VAR model demonstrates a higher explanatory power than the static connectedness observed using the standard VAR model. The discoveries from this study offer valuable insights for corporations, investors, and regulators concerning systematic risk and investment strategies.

Exploring the Dynamics of Brent Crude Oil, S&P500 and Bitcoin Prices Amid Economic Instability

Adela Bñrã, Irina Georgescu, Simona‐Vasilica Oprea, Marian Pompiliu Cristescu

In this paper, we mainly investigate three variables from the price volatility point of view: Brent crude oil, S&P500 and Bitcoin (BTCUSD), aiming to underline the impact of price volatility. Brent crude oil accounts for two-thirds of the oil market. Its price volatility has a significant impact on environmental, transportation, mobility, economic and social aspects that affect sustainability. This paper conducts an extensive examination of the forecasting capabilities of various GARCH (Generalized Autoregressive Conditional Heteroskedasticity) models, identifying the most suitable GARCH model for estimating Value at Risk (VaR) for Brent crude oil price. The assessment of VaR for different GARCH models is carried out using Kupiec’s Probability of Failure (POF) test and Christoffersen’s test. This study leverages Brent crude oil data spanning from 2019 to 2023. Additionally, to prove the robustness of the GARCH models, we further consider the West Texas Intermediate (WTI) and Dubai oil prices that are the dominant in the U.S and Asian market. The investigation identifies the TGARCH(1,1) Skewed Student model as the optimal choice among 9 models considered for VaR estimation. The results show that TGARCH Skewed Student model surpasses the other models in the study, proving its superiority in forecasting Brent crude oil price volatility and facilitating VaR estimation. A VaR of 0.044 with a 95% confidence level means that there is a 95% chance that the portfolio will not lose more than 4.4% of its value. By incorporating skewness in addition to volatility asymmetry, the Skewed GARCH-type models provide a more realistic representation of the underlying return distribution. Furthermore, the most appropriate GARCH-type model for WTI crude oil is EGARCH(1,1) Skewed Student, with a VaR coverage of 0.39. The most appropriate GARCH-type model for Dubai crude oil is TGARCH(1,1) Skewed Student, with a VaR coverage of 0.17. Both WTI oil and Dubai crude oil have a coverage that exceeds 5%, implying a more conservative approach to estimating potential losses. Furthermore, the unidirectional causalities BTCUSD→BRENT and BTCUSD→S&P500 are identified. The results of the current research have practical implications for both importing and exporting countries, policy makers and investors. For companies in the oil sector, VaR informs operational decisions, such as production levels, capital expenditure and inventory management, by providing insights into market risk. Moreover, understanding the risks associated with oil aids in long-term strategic planning.

Interlinkages between Bitcoin, green financial assets, oil, and emerging stock markets

Kuo‐Shing Chen

<abstract> <p>In this article, we describe the novel properties of Bitcoin and green financial assets and empirically examine the connectedness between Bitcoin and two green financial assets (i.e., carbon emissions, green bonds) and two representative markets of conventional assets (i.e., oil and emerging stock). This study also analyzes whether Bitcoin, carbon, green bonds, oil, and emerging stock assets can hedge against any market turbulence. From observed findings, Bitcoin was not an effective substitute for green bond assets. Thus, Bitcoin is not a valuable hedge instrument to substitute green bonds to mitigate climate risks. More precisely, the findings of the study show that carbon assets outperform emerging stock assets amidst the COVID-19 crisis, while the stock markets incurred significant losses. Crucially, the innovative findings also played an important role for policymakers interested in decarbonizing the crypto-assets.</p> </abstract>

Digital currencies and the Nigerian economy: Evidence from selected coins

Solomon Tanimowo Ademosu, Thomas Duro Ayodele

This study emphasizes the implication of dynamic connection between digital currency and Nigerian economic growth rate by focusing attention on Bitcoin, Ethereum and Litecoin with respect to their returns and volatility from 2010Q4 to 2022Q3. As a way to have a robust estimation, we model our analysis using ARDL model and granger causality test. This model is rather useful to have both short and long run estimations. Importantly the study’s outcome conforms with the fundamentals. By findings from the study, the trend analysis suggests that the country’s exchange rate moves in line with digital currency activities while at the same time signifies some implication on the growth rate of the Nigerian economy. While lower returns for Bitcoin and Litecoin increase growth rate, the return for Ethereum rather move in the same direction as the growth rate. This indeed suggest that most Nigerians into digital currency activities often engage in portfolio diversification among available coins. The study further found that low volatility in the market will raise (significantly especially for Ethereum) growth rate of the economy while causal implication run from returns and volatilities of these coins to growth and exchange rates. Indeed, the findings have important policy implication for the Nigerian economy which suggests paying good attention to digital currency activities in the country and formulating necessary policies to improve it.

Blockchain Technology, Enterprise Risk and Enterprise Performance

Ye Zhen, Qiao Wen, Ruyuan Wang, Wenli Wang

In order to explore the impact of the application of blockchain technology on enterprise performance, as well as the mechanism of enterprise risk and the information disclosure quality on this impact process, and taking the data of A-share listed companies in China’s manufacturing industry from 2015 to 2022 as a research sample, this paper adopts methods such as multi-period difference-in-differences (DID) modeling to conduct an empirical investigation. Findings: The application of blockchain technology can improve enterprise performance. Enterprise risk plays a partial mediating effect, because blockchain technology can reduce enterprise risk and thereby improve enterprise performance. Information disclosure quality has an inhibitory influence on the process by which blockchain technology affects enterprise risk and a facilitating influence on the process by which enterprise risk affects enterprise performance. The results show that manufacturing enterprises with low information disclosure quality can reduce enterprise risk by combining with blockchain technology in production, management, and other aspects, thus improving enterprise performance and promoting sustainable development of enterprise economy.

Tokenized Indexed-Green Bonds: Funding the Decarbonisation of Ammonia Production

Don Charles

This study seeks to investigate how distributed ledger technology can be applied to the green bond market. Second, this study examines how green bonds can finance the suck cost of decarbonizing the ammonia industry. Third, this study seeks to forecast the spot price of ammonia. This forecast is relevant since the bond’s coupon should be indexed and linked to the price of ammonia. The proposed tokenized indexed-green bond is a new idea that leverages the technologies of distributed ledgers, indexation, and green bonds. No study to current date has undertaken such research that integrates these technologies to fund the decarbonization of the ammonia industry. Data was collected on the spot price of ammonia from the Central Bank of Trinidad and Tobago online database at the monthly frequency over the January 1991 to June 2023 period. The applied forecasting methodology was a hybrid framework combining Particle Swarm Optimization and Support Vector Regression. This study found that an out-of-sample forecast for ammonia prices would be US$438.89/ton in the 1st quarter, US$289.99/ton by the 2nd quarter, US$448.30/ton by the 3rd quarter, and US$331.57/ton by the 4th quarter. The decarbonization of the ammonia industry is technically possible. Economically, it would involve leveraging several technologies such as green bond financing, tokenization, and indexation. Bitcoin attention and economic policy uncertainty

Belén Gill de Albornoz Noguer, Juan Ángel Lafuente, Mercedes Monfort, Javier Ordóñez

This paper explores the role of Economic Policy Uncertainty (EPU) as driver of the Bitcoin public attention. Using Google trends data from January 2010 to November 2021 in a set of 22 countries, a Principal Components Analysis reveals a strong unique commonality on the internet searching patterns for Bitcoin across countries, which suggests that the potential explaining factors of the Bitcoin attention should be global instead of local. The multivariate analysis corroborates this hypothesis since EPU at the country level does not play a significant role in explaining the searching patterns on Google for Bitcoin, while the global EPU does.

ARE GREEN CRYPTOCURRENCIES SAFE? INVESTIGATION OF THE GREEN AND NON-GREEN CRYPTOCURRENCIES

Metin KILIÇ, İnci Merve ALTAN

Cryptocurrencies, which started with Bitcoin, which was released differently from traditional payment and investment tools, have large transaction volumes today. In addition to the many economic benefits of cryptocurrencies, which are used both as a payment tool and as a financial investment tool, high energy consumption and a heavy carbon footprint come with them. With the owner of the automaker Tesla stating that he is worried about the increasing use of fossil fuels in Bitcoin mining and cutting its support for Bitcoin, the price of Bitcoin has fallen sharply, while green cryptocurrencies have reached historical peaks. This situation reminded the investors that they should handle risky investments carefully and also highlighted the importance of green investment tools. Understanding the relationship between green cryptocurrencies and other assets is essential for investors looking to expand their portfolios and seize emerging opportunities. In this direction, the study examined whether green cryptocurrencies are a safe haven against non-green cryptocurrencies in the period of January 2022–July 2023. In the analysis, DCC-GARCH analysis, risk, and return analyses were performed for safe haven. According to the analysis' findings, among cryptocurrencies, green cryptocurrencies are most likely to be a safe haven for investors.

The resilience of Shariah-compliant investments: Probing the static and dynamic connectedness between gold-backed cryptocurrencies and GCC equity markets

Shoaib Ali, Muhammad Naveed, Hasan Hanif, Mariya Gubareva

This study investigates the return spillover between the Islamic gold-backed cryptocurrencies and equity markets of the Gulf Cooperation Council (GCC) countries. The study utilizes the QVAR method to determine the quantile connectedness among the asset classes and identify optimal portfolio weights across different economic conditions. The results show that the GCC economies have stronger connections with each other than with the cryptocurrencies. However, there is an increase in connections between the GCC economies and cryptocurrencies during extreme events. This suggests that extreme news can amplify the relationship between the Islamic cryptocurrencies and GCC markets. The findings suggest that asymmetric tails exist in the connectedness between the asset classes, meaning that the relationship between them is stronger during extreme market conditions. Accordingly, the dynamic connectedness analysis reveals varying patterns of connectedness across different periods, outlining pivotal portfolio implications. The study also suggests optimal weights for portfolio managers and investors and outlines the least expensive hedging strategy. The research proposes that investors in the GCC region could potentially mitigate the risk of their Islamic equity portfolios by incorporating the Islamic Shariah-compliant gold-backed cryptocurrencies in their portfolio. Rise of Bitcoin, Economic Inequality and the Ecology

Gal Benshushan

What do we know about the interrelations between economic inequality, ecology and the increased use of Bitcoin? The aim of the paper was to empirically test the relationship between economic and ecological effects related to the increase in Bitcoin’s network hashrate in a selection of countries that have the highest influx of crypto-mining. To test these three types of relationships, I collected a dataset concerning Bitcoin indicators, economic indicators and ecological indicators that were obtained from multiple trustworthy sources: OECD, World Bank, Fred Data, World Inequality Database (WID). Handling the data challenges, I used this unique panel dataset to explore the relationship between Bitcoin’s hashrate and two types of outcomes: (i) economic outcomes (such as the GDP which as we know relates to inequalities through the Kuznets curve) or direct measures of inequality (such as, income inequality (GINI) and the share of people with top 1% of income and 1% of wealth), and (ii) ecological outcomes (such as carbon emissions, carbon footprint and electronic waste). I found that the Bitcoin currency associates with certain redistribution of wealth, but the accumulation of crypto-currency-related wealth itself remains still concentrated in the wealth of the top 1%. Also, there is evidence for certain nonlinearities in the relationships with the ecological degradation, echoing the concept of the Kuznets curve.

Promoting rigor in blockchain energy and environmental footprint research: A systematic literature review

Ashish Rajendra Sai, Harald Vranken

There is a growing interest in understanding the energy and environmental footprint of digital currencies, specifically in cryptocurrencies such as Bitcoin and Ethereum. These cryptocurrencies are operated by a geographically distributed network of computing nodes, making it hard to estimate their energy consumption accurately. Existing studies, both in academia and industry, attempt to model cryptocurrency energy consumption often based on a number of assumptions, for instance, about the hardware in use or the geographic distribution of the computing nodes. A number of these studies have already been widely criticized for their design choices and subsequent over- or under-estimation of energy use. In this study, we evaluate the reliability of prior models and estimates by leveraging existing scientific literature from fields cognizant of blockchain, such as social energy sciences and information systems. We first design a quality assessment framework based on existing research, and we then conduct a systematic literature review examining scientific and non-academic literature demonstrating common issues and potential avenues of addressing these issues. Our goal with this article is to to advance the field by promoting scientific rigor in studies focusing on blockchain energy footprint. To that end, we provide a novel set of codes of conduct for the five most widely used research methodologies: quantitative energy modeling, literature reviews, data analysis and statistics, case studies, and experiments. We envision that this code of conduct would assist in standardizing the design and assessment of studies focusing on blockchain-based systems' energy and environmental footprint.

Green blockchain – A move towards sustainability

Yehia Ibrahim Alzoubi, Alok Mishra

In recent years, blockchain technology has seen significant growth and widespread adoption in various industries. However, one major drawback of blockchain investments is their substantial energy consumption, which has negative impacts on both the economy and the environment. The main cause of concern is the generation of atmospheric carbon emissions resulting from excessive energy usage. This research study aims to identify blockchain networks and systems that assert themselves as environmentally friendly and determine which of them produces the least amount of carbon emissions, such as Cardano, Tezos, and Bitgreen. This has been accomplished by following a comprehensive hybrid literature review. Our study has identified 23 blockchain networks that consume significantly less power and release fewer carbon dioxide emissions compared to the Bitcoin network. Some of these environmentally friendly networks include Algorand, Fantom, MobileCoin, and Electroneum. Additionally, we have found various projects and organizations that support greener blockchain initiatives, such as the Renewable Energy Certificate Mechanism, Green Digital Finance Alliance, GreenTrust, and the Energy Web Foundation. While several projects in this area have been recognized and examined, comprehensive research and analysis are still needed to provide empirical evidence regarding the power consumption and carbon dioxide emissions of these claimed environmentally friendly blockchains. This is due to the relatively early stage of development in this field.

The effect of the fear index, dollar index and bitcoin on volatility: An example from Borsa Istanbul

Murat DİLMAÇ, Serpil SUMER, Hilal Mola

The effect of the Russia–Ukraine war has fluctuated in Europe and Asia's economic conjuncture by virtue of constant shifting balances. The portfolios of investors who made decisions in uncertain conditions have been affected by these fluctuations that have caused volatility in the stock market's indexes. The aim of this study is to examine the impact of the Fear Index (FI), the Dollar Index, and Bitcoin on the volatility of the Borsa Istanbul 100 Index (BIST). Autoregressive distributed lag (ARDL) time series analysis was used for the study, which revealed that the Dollar Index has no effect on volatility, while the FI was found to have an effect on volatility both in the short and long runs. In addition, Bitcoin was determined to have an effect on volatility only in the long run. When the period of the data used is examined, the outbreak of the Russia–Ukraine war in February 2022 is thought to be the reason for the increase in the FI. It can be assumed that the decisions of investors to invest in the BIST were adversely affected by the war as a natural consequence of this, and investors who ceased investing in the BIST index opted to invest elsewhere.

Energy, metals, market uncertainties, and ESG stocks: Analysing predictability and safe havens

Yang Junhua, Samuel Kwaku Agyei, Ahmed Bossman, Mariya Gubareva · 5 authors

To address ESG stock susceptibility to episodic shocks in financial markets, we use nonparametric quantile-based techniques applied to the 2014-2022 period. We (i) analyse the ability of traditional assets to predict ESG stocks returns, (ii) explore whether oil or gold serves as a safe haven for ESG stocks, and (iii) ascertain how ESG stocks respond to market sentiment, crypto-based uncertainty, and geopolitical risk (GPR). We find that gold, oil, market sentiment (tracked by the VIX), the implied volatility of crude oil (OVX) and GPR are significant predictors of ESG returns. None of gold or oil serves as a safe haven for ESG stocks, both acting just as diversifiers. In their turn, ESG could stocks hedge against the shocks from GPR and cryptocurrency-triggered market uncertainties in bearish states of the market. These findings are important for asset allocation and risk management, assisting investors in the already ongoing switch from ordinary to sustainable investments.

Connectedness and spillover between African equity, commodity, foreign exchange and cryptocurrency markets during the COVID-19 and Russia-Ukraine conflict

Izunna Anyikwa, Andrew Phiri

Abstract Since the onset of the COVID-19 pandemic, financial and commodity markets have exhibited significant volatility and displayed fat tail properties, deviating from the normal probability curve. The recent Russia-Ukraine war has further disrupted these markets, attracting considerable attention from both researchers and practitioners due to the occurrence of consecutive black swan events within a short timeframe. In this study, we utilized the Quantile-VAR technique to examine the interconnectedness and spillover effects between African equity markets and international financial/commodity assets. Daily data spanning from January 3, 2020, to September 6, 2022, was analyzed to capture tail risks. Our main findings can be summarized as follows. Firstly, the level of connectedness in returns is more pronounced in the lower and upper tails compared to the median. Secondly, during times of crisis, African equity markets primarily serve as recipients of systemic shocks. Lastly, assets such as Silver, Gold, and Natural Gas exhibit greater resilience to systemic shocks, validating their suitability as hedging instruments for African equities, in contrast to cryptocurrencies and international exchange rates. These findings carry significant implications for policymakers and investors in Africa equities.
